Pacific Volleyball Falls to Lewis and Clark in Five to End Five-Match Win Streak

The Pacific University volleyball team dropped a 19-25, 27-25, 25-23, 21-25, 13-15 decision to Lewis & Clark Thursday night in Portland.

The Boxers (5-1) had four different players register double doubles in the contest. Jordan Zweifel tallied 16 kills and 13 digs to pace the Boxers. Nanea Lum recorded 18 kills to go along with 10 digs, while freshman Claire Stipsits contributed with 12 kills and 14 digs. Makenna Mahuna also came up with 45 assists and 14 digs in the loss.

After a tightly contested first three sets the Boxers had a 2-1 lead in the match. In the fourth set the Boxers and Pioneers (4-0) found themselves tied at 12 a piece. That is when the Pioneers gain momentum and finished out the 4th set victory on a 13-9 run.
 
In the fifth set Pacific found themselves in an early deficit but fought back and was able to tie the set up at 5 on a kill from Jordan Zweifel. The remainder of the final set was back and forth until Lewis and Clark was able to tally 3 of the last 5 points in a row to close out the match.

Pacific will look to return to its winning ways Friday evening as they have a rematch against the Pioneers that is scheduled to begin at 7 P.M. on the campus of Pacific University.
